Transaction 624ffc2708114f556eca41f7e5380bd91007bfce7d60dac7f45f55d74299b4e7
1 Input
1 Output
-
624ffc2708114f556eca41f7e5380bd91007bfce7d60dac7f45f55d74299b4e7:0
- value
- 747462
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a7e2105d9fa483c42326012b3ce5200afe4a4db
- address
- bc1q3flzzpwelfyrcs3jvqft8njjqzh7ffxmcnk58r